In this review of the LEGO Spidey and Gobby's Raptor Battle at Tree House HQ set, the bottom line is simple: it is a playful, well-paced building toy for preschoolers who love superheroes and dinosaurs. The set balances easy-to-follow building with imaginative play by including a starter brick, separate bags for quick builds, and several minifigures and dinosaur figures. That makes it especially good for kids age 4 and up who want an engaging, character-driven playset that converts from building time into action play at a 3-platform tree house.
Key Features
- Starter-friendly build: The included large starter brick and separate bags make it easy for young builders to construct one model per bag and get to play sooner.
- Character-packed play: Multiple minifigures and dinosaur figures let kids recreate scenes or invent new adventures with heroes, villains and creatures.
- Action elements: Trapster's aircraft with two shooters and large web elements add simple play mechanics that encourage interactive pretend play.
- Varied accessories: A treasure chest, map, red diamonds and food pieces expand storytelling possibilities and keep play sessions varied.
- Clear visual guide: The colorful picture-story guide provides an intuitive building experience suited to preschoolers learning block-building basics.
Who It's For
This set is aimed at children aged 4 and up who enjoy both superhero stories and dinosaur toys, and who benefit from guided, picture-based builds rather than small-part construction. Parents looking for a gift that moves quickly from building to prolonged imaginative play will find it fits well.
It is less appropriate for older kids or collectors seeking highly detailed models or complex assembly, since the set uses preschool-friendly elements and simpler builds designed to prioritize play over intricate construction.

Specifications
| Brand | LEGO |
| Set name | Spidey and Gobby's Raptor Battle at Tree House HQ |
| Age range | 4 and up |
| Tree house dimensions | Over 6 in high, 9 in wide and 5.5 in deep |
| Included figures | Trapster, Ghost-Spider, Trace-E plus Spidey-Rex, Gobby-Raptor, Dino-Spin |
| Play elements | Aircraft with 2 shooters, large web elements, treasure chest and accessories |

Frequently Asked Questions
What age is this set best for?
This set is designed for children aged 4 and up, with picture-based instructions and a starter brick for simpler builds.
How many character figures are included?
The set includes three minifigure characters and three buildable dinosaur figures for mixed play scenarios.
Does the tree house include play features?
Yes, the tree house has three platforms and the set includes an aircraft with two shooters plus several accessories for action play.
